At its core, a Lithium Ion Battery Pack 48 Volt is an assembly of lithium-ion cells combined to deliver a reliable, stable 48-volt output designed for medium to high power applications. It’s frankly one of the most popular configurations in energy storage – think electric bikes, scooters, industrial robotics, and more.
What makes it interesting is the technical finesse: high energy density, lightweight materials, and sophisticated battery management systems (BMS) that ensure safety and longevity. For instance, Space Navi’s packs often come with built-in temperature sensors, overcharge protection, and a modular design facilitating easier maintenance. In industry, these battery packs really shine. Electric forklifts, automated guided vehicles (AGVs), backup power for telecommunication nodes, and even solar energy storage are prime examples. Their compact form and consistent output allow engineers to design machinery and systems that are lighter, more energy efficient, and able to run longer between charges.

Sustainability in battery tech is a big deal nowadays—and not just marketing fluff. Lithium Ion Battery Pack 48 Volt designs contribute to lower carbon footprints compared to lead-acid and nickel-cadmium alternatives, largely thanks to better efficiency and longer service life. Governments worldwide are tightening regulations around battery disposal and encouraging recycling programs, making it a more circular economy than before.
